Leeds United may be on the hunt for a new striker, and Newcastle United’s Dwight Gayle could be available.

Leeds United fans are keen to see Dwight Gayle snapped up from Newcastle United.
Leeds fell marginally short of promotion this season, despite starting the campaign so strongly.
Leeds were sitting at the top of the Championship at the start of the year, but they progressively slide out of the automatic promotion spots.
Marcelo Bielsa’s side then failed to get past Derby County in the play offs, and some Leeds supporters feel that a lack of investment in January was very costly.
The Elland Road crowd are now desperate for big name arrivals this summer.
And Leeds fans have suggested that Gayle would be a good player to target.
Gayle has a brilliant track record at Championship level, and scored 24 goals for West Bromwich Albion over the past campaign.
West Brom have decided against signing Gayle permanently, as reported by the Express and Star, and that could leave the door open for Leeds, if they can find a way to fund the move.
